EverSlim
Editorial
$113/mo
EverSlim prices compounded semaglutide at a flat $113 a month and compounded tirzepatide at a flat $136, with the medication, the provider visit and shipping described as included in both. It reaches fifty states and the District of Columbia. No prepay ladder is published, so nothing has to be bought in advance to reach either rate.
Pick it for: Readers who want the visit covered and no annual commitment
Trimi Health
Editorial
$99/mo
Trimi Health advertises $99 a month for compounded semaglutide and $125 for compounded tirzepatide, and bills both as an annual plan: $1,188 and $1,500, charged up front or split through a buy-now-pay-later provider. The rate is stated as flat across doses.
Pick it for: Readers who will fund a year to hold the lower figure
Our verdict
EverSlim states the consultation is inside its $113. Trimi Health's $99 assumes an annual plan billed up front. One removes a charge, the other moves the whole year forward.
What actually separates them
EverSlim and Trimi Health state different things about published price. Everything else they publish, they publish the same way.
EverSlim costs $14 more than Trimi Health — 14% more for the same molecule. Whether that buys anything is what the rest of this page is for.
Over twelve months that is about $1,188 at Trimi Health against $1,356 at EverSlim — a difference of $168.

Before you choose either
Ask both sellers what dose the monthly price buys before you compare the two figures. A price is only a price once you know what quantity it is attached to, and a seller that will not answer has told you something. Set both against every published price we hold rather than against each other alone.
